Forsyth County vs Habersham County

How do these districts compare?

Metric Forsyth County Habersham County
Location Cumming, Georgia Clarkesville, Georgia
Total Enrollment 54,077 7,204
Number of Schools 42 14
Student:Teacher Ratio 16.8:1 13.7:1

Spending

Metric Forsyth County Habersham County
Per-Pupil Expenditure $12,614 $14,492
Federal Revenue 7.0% 14.2%
State Revenue 38.4% 48.0%
Local Revenue 54.6% 37.8%

Demographics

Average across all schools in each district. Source: CCD Membership 2024-25.

Group Forsyth County Habersham County
White 41.4% 58.8%
African American 4.3% 2.4%
Hispanic or Latino 14.3% 32.5%
Asian 35.8% 1.5%
American Indian / Alaska Native 0.5% 0.1%
Pacific Islander 0.0% 0.0%
Multiracial 3.6% 4.6%
Free/Reduced Lunch 11.8% 50.8%
